Making the right choice between dental implants and dentures is a common concern for those in Johnstown facing tooth loss. Each option presents unique benefits and challenges, influencing lifestyle, comfort, and oral health for these seeking to regain their smiles.


Dental implants are sometimes regarded as a more everlasting solution for missing teeth. They contain a surgical treatment the place titanium posts are inserted into the jawbone, acting as artificial roots. This not solely helps maintain jawbone integrity but additionally promotes a pure appearance. Many sufferers appreciate the stability and performance that implants provide, permitting them to eat a broader range of foods with out worry.

On the opposite hand, dentures supply a non-invasive various for tooth replacement. Traditionally used for complete and partial tooth loss, these detachable devices can be crafted to suit particular person aesthetic needs. They are often more reasonably priced upfront compared to dental implants, making them a beautiful possibility for these on a price range. However, some people may find dentures uncomfortable or challenging to adapt to, particularly in terms of fit and stability.


When it involves longevity, dental implants typically outlast dentures. Implants can final a lifetime with correct care, turning into an integral part of a person's oral construction. In contrast, dentures sometimes must be changed or relined each few years as a outcome of changes within the jawbone and gum tissue. This can translate to further costs over time, influencing one's determination.


It's crucial to consider the maintenance related to each option. Dental implants require regular brushing and flossing, similar to pure teeth, along with routine dental check-ups. This ease of care can contribute to fewer visits to the dentist in the long term. Dentures, nonetheless, necessitate a thorough cleansing routine and will require specialised cleansing options to take care of their appearance.

Bone preservation is a major consideration in the dental implant versus denture debate. Once a tooth is misplaced, the jawbone can start to deteriorate over time. Dental implants stimulate the bone, helping to preserve its density and structure. Dentures, missing a root structure, don't provide this stimulation, which might result in additional oral problems sooner or later.

  • Dental implants present a everlasting answer, while dentures could have to be changed or adjusted over time.

  • Implants combine with the jawbone, providing stability and preventing bone loss, whereas dentures can contribute to jawbone deterioration.

  • Patients with dental implants often experience improved chewing efficiency compared to those using dentures.

  • Dentures can slip or move, particularly when eating or speaking, whereas implants stay securely in place.

  • The initial cost of implants is typically larger than dentures, however they may show extra economical in the long run because of their sturdiness.

  • Dental implants require a surgical treatment and a longer restoration time, while dentures may be fitted within a number of dental visits.

  • Aesthetic enchantment often favors implants, as they mimic pure teeth more closely with out the bulkiness of dentures.

  • Maintenance and care differ; implants require common dental check-ups, while dentures need daily cleansing routines.

  • Patients’ overall oral health and bone structure can affect the decision; not everyone is a suitable candidate for implants.
